Estimated Prices of Oppo Reno 7 5G and Reno 7 Pro 5G in India
Tipster Sudhanshu Ambhore on Oppo Reno 7 5G and Reno 7 Pro 5G price in India Information has given. He has told that the price of Oppo Reno 7 5G in India will be Rs 29,990 for the 8GB RAM + 256GB storage variant. At the same time, the price of Reno 7 Pro 5G will be Rs 39,990 for the 12GB + 256GB model. Earlier it was claimed that the 8GB + 128GB variant of Reno 7 5G will cost Rs 31,490.
Expected specs of Oppo Reno 7 5G India variant
Sudhanshu Ambhore also reveals the alleged specifications of the Reno 7 5G India variant Tweet has done. These include support for MediaTek’s Dimensity 900 processor with 8GB of RAM. There is also a virtual RAM feature, which expands up to 5GB. Snapdragon 778G chipset has been given in the Chinese variant of this phone. Talking about the cameras, the Indian variant is said to get a 64-megapixel Omnivision OV64B primary sensor with an 8-megapixel ultra-wide shooter and a 2-megapixel macro shooter. Thus, it will be a triple rear camera device.

The phone is said to have a 32-megapixel Sony IMX615 front camera. This is also different from the Chinese variant, in which Sony IMX709 sensor has been given.
Oppo is said to have given a 4,500mAh battery with 65W SuperVOOC fast charging in the India variant of the Reno 7 5G. A USB Type-C port and 3.5mm headphone jack can be found in the phone. In-display fingerprint sensor is also given in the phone. The thickness of the phone is 7.81mm and the weight is 173 grams. Its Chinese variant had a thickness of 7.59 mm and a weight of 185 grams. Nothing has been said about the exact details of the Reno 7 series officially yet. Until then this information should be treated as approximate.
